Job Description

Position Overview : As a Medical Coordinator at Harris Keenan and Goldfarb, you will play a critical role in supporting our legal professionals and clients while serving as a liaison to healthcare providers, insurance companies & the New York Courts.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Communicate with clients and assist in scheduling/facilitating medical treatment.
  • Follow up with clients to ensure they are aware of and are attending their medical appointments.
  • Liaison between doctors’ offices and/or medical facilities, clients, and attorneys.
  • Assist in procuring medical records from facilities where clients are being treated.
  • Book and assist with client transportation for medical treatment.
  • Ensure medical facilities have appropriate insurance and/or payment information for treatment.

Requirements:

  • Spanish fluency required.
  • High School Degree or equivalent.
  • Strong organizational skills and high attention to detail.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.
  • Passion for the legal field.
  • Proactive, able to work independently.

Compensation : $37,500-$47,500 per year, plus bonus, commensurate with experience. Health insurance, 401(k), Dental insurance, Health savings account, Paid time off, Referral program, Vision insurance.
